drive-medical-royale-3-class-3-deluxe-heavy-duty-3-wheel-mobility-scooter-black-1015.jpgMobility scooters are an alternative to a power chair. They differ from wheelchairs due to having larger wheels, and they can be able to navigate difficult terrain that wheelchairs struggle with.

However scooters require upright posture, shoulder and hand strength to control the tiller. There are also a few options to support the body.

3 Wheel

A 3-wheeler includes two wheels in the back, and a single wheel in front that is used for steering. This kind of mobility device is lighter and more maneuverable compared to a 4-wheeled model, making it easier to move around in tight spaces. It's not as durable as a four-wheel scooter, and might have difficulties operating on rough terrains such as sand or gravel.

Some models of mobility scooters can be covered by Medicare provided you meet the criteria. These include a doctor's prescription and a medical requirement for the device. Medicare will classify a scooter as durable medical equipment (DME) and will cover up to 80% of the cost. 4 Wheel

Four-wheel mobility scooters come with a larger wheel base and are more sturdy than the two-wheel models. They aren't as portable or compact, and might require more space for storage at home. Four-wheeled scooters are typically heavier and have chairs for the captain that are comfortable and well cushioned for long trips. Folding/Travel

The most efficient mobility scooters for travel are those that fold up into small and easy-to-carry shapes. They are also lightweight, so they are able to be carried in trains, cars and planes. There are manual folding scooters that require you to fold them manually, and automatic ones that fold at the push of an button.

Golden Technologies' Buzzaround LT is a great choice for those looking for a lightweight and compact scooter. It is able to be broken down into smaller pieces and the heaviest piece weighs just under 40lbs. It is among the cheapest and most popular mobility scooters for travelers available.

The LiteRider HD5 by Pride Mobility is another good option. This compact scooter has a high-capacity, rechargeable battery that can go up to nine miles on a single charge. Its largest component weighs 44 pounds. It has many convenience features, including multiple speed settings and an on-board charge.

Heavy Duty

For those who weigh more than average, or with disabilities that make walking difficult, the right mobility scooter can give you back your freedom and independence. The heavy duty scooters are designed to carry a higher capacity for weight, and usually come with larger wheels, a higher ground clearance, and suspension system that allows for an easier ride. They can also be driven at higher speeds, allowing users to cover more distance in a single charge without having to recharge.

When selecting a durable mobility scooter, you should take into consideration the weight capacity, the dimensions and shape of the frame as well as its weight. One method to do this is to choose one that has an expansive, stable base that is swivel-able and has a recline seat. Some models also have stability features, such as the small wheels on the frame's back that ensure that the chair doesn't fall over when climbing or downwards hills.

Some heavy-duty scooters can be able to handle various terrains, such as grass and gravel. This is especially helpful for people who live in rural areas, or prefer to take outdoor excursions rather than stick to the safety of pavements. These models may have a ground clearance of 5.5" and 14" front and rear suspension wheels that are flat-free.

Many heavy duty scooters are equipped with additional features such as the lighting package or rear-view mirrors. This enhances safety while driving at night, and also gives other drivers a better view of you. A horn can also be useful to draw the attention of drivers when you're passing them on the road or trail.
